    A24—Lancaster Farming, Saturday, May 19,1984
Grange supports
prompt payments
HARRISBURG State Grange
Master Charles Wismer said the
Grange is pleased that the State
House Agriculture Committee
reported favorably on a bill that
would provide financial protection
for the state’s poultry farmers.
H.B. 2035, introduced by Rep.
John Broujos (DAdams), would
insure prompt payment to poultry
farmers under contract with pro
cessors or merchants by requiring
them to pay the farmers for live
birds or eggs within 14 days after
their delivery to the processor. The
committee passed the bill by a vote
of 14-3, sending the measure on for
full House consideration.
In the Pennsylvania poultry in
dustry, poultry and egg producers
often do business without any
guarantee of payment. Many
poultry farmers raise birds for
slaughter under contract with a
poultry processor where the pro
cessor owns the poultry, and the
farmer is paid for his labor after
the birds are fully grown and
delivered to the processing plant.
Many, but not all, contracts
specify when payment will be
made, yet some farmers have
waited as long as six to eight weeks
to be paid.
Under the Broujos proposal, a
merchant becomes liable for pay
ment plus interest on the 15th day
after delivery is made by the
farmer. A farmer who is not paid
in 14 days can declare his contract
void by written notice to the mer
chant, sell the birds on the market
within 90 days, and keep the money
owed him. Any money beyond the

agreed price of the birds plus the
costs of selling them must be
returned to the merchant. If the
merchant does not comply, a
farmer also may take civil action.
Broujos said the two-week pay
ment period is “reasonable”
because processors are paid by
retail stores within a week after
the farmer initially delivers the
birds to the plant.
Rep. Roger Madigan (R-
Bradford), member of the House
Committee, said, “Farmers have
the right to be paid promplty. What
this bill actually does is reinforce
normal business practices.”
Wismer said poultry farmers
have been victims of some mer
chants’ abuse of the system. “Too
many farmers have relied on poor
contracts or handshake deals, and
have been left holding the bills,” he
said. He said the Grange plans to
push for passage of the legislation
in the State House.
New handbook
WASHINGTON, D.C. - A new
Extension Dairy Goat Handbook
has been published and is now
available from the USDA.
This is the first such handbook
ever written for dairy goats. It
contains chapters of helpful in
formation on all aspects of dairy
goat management and dairy goat
products, written by dairy goat
experts across the country.
Copies may be purchased by
writing to the Superintendent of
Documents, Government Printing
Office, Washington, D.C. 20402.
Cost is $l5.
